+{-# LANGUAGE DataKinds #-}
+
+{-|
+This module is intended to be imported qualified as:
+
+> import KDL.Applicative qualified as KDL
+
+This module is equivalent to "KDL", except when @ApplicativeDo@ and
+@QualifiedDo@ are enabled, @KDL.do@ will ensure you don't accidentally use
+monadic operations.
+
+The Applicative decoder can do most of the things the Arrow decoder can do,
+except run different decoders based on a previously decoded result. If you
+need to do that, either use "KDL.Arrow", or follow this example:
+
+@
+# Example KDL config
+
+rules {
+  - a
+  - b {
+    foo 123 # only allowed in b, not a
+  }
+}
+@
+
+@
+{\-# LANGUAGE ApplicativeDo #-\}
+{\-# LANGUAGE QualifiedDo #-\}
+
+import KDL.Arrow ((>>>), (|||))
+import KDL.Arrow qualified
+
+decoder = KDL.do
+  rules <-
+    KDL.dashNodesWith "rules" $
+      (toEither \<$> KDL.arg) >>> fromEither
+  pure rules
+ where
+  toEither = \case
+    "a" -> Left $ ()
+    "b" -> Right . Left $ ()
+    name -> Right . Right $ "Invalid rule: " <> name
+  fromEither =
+    -- "a"
+    pure RuleA |||
+    -- "b"
+    (RuleB \<$> KDL.children (KDL.argAt "foo")) |||
+    -- else
+    KDL.Arrow.fail
+@
+-}
+module KDL.Applicative (
+  -- * QualifiedDo
+  Prelude.fmap,
+  Prelude.pure,
+  Prelude.return,
+  (Prelude.<*>),
+  (Prelude.>>),
+  (>>=),
+
+  -- * Re-exports
+  module X,
+) where
+
+import GHC.TypeError qualified as GHC
+import KDL.Decoder as X
+import KDL.Parser as X
+import KDL.Render as X
+import KDL.Types as X
+import Prelude hiding ((>>=))
+
+class NoBind a where
+  -- | Gives a compile-time error if used.
+  --
+  -- It seems like QualifiedDo still needs a definition for this, even with
+  -- ApplicativeDo enabled.
+  --
+  -- https://discourse.haskell.org/t/qualifieddo-applicativedo-still-requires/13491
+  (>>=) :: a
+instance (GHC.Unsatisfiable (GHC.Text ">>= is not allowed in a KDL.do block")) => NoBind a where
+  (>>=) = GHC.unsatisfiable
